Gross.

L-Finesse is transformed into L-Chupacabra

The original lines and accents on the car are sharp and concise, whereas the lines on this kit are thick, chunky, unrefined and greatly cheapen the look of the car. "Boy Racer" comes to mind

OutlawsX,

I think the majority of new IS and GS owners prefer very simple minimalist kits on their cars that accent the lines of the car, rather than completely redraw them with a thick black Marks-A-Lot.

There are ~some~ examples of chinese manufactured aero kits that produce something decent, but that kit is obviously an example of the majority that don't and just output some unoriginal, aggressive looking kit molded after some other company or another car.

I dont think companies like <insert internet-startup/chinese-manufactured-company name here> will find much support in this community by outputting something like that and attempting to charge nearly $1300 for a full kit.
